When I build Derby with JDK16 build 16-ea+26-1764, I see the following
warnings:
{noformat}
[javac] Note:
/Users/rhillegas/derby/mainline/trunk/java/org.apache.derby.engine/org/apache/derby/impl/services/monitor/FileMonitor.java
uses or overrides a deprecated API that is marked for removal.
[javac] Note: Recompile with -Xlint:removal for details.
[javac]
/Users/rhillegas/derby/mainline/trunk/java/org.apache.derby.tests/org/apache/derbyTesting/functionTests/harness/MultiTest.java:293:
warning: [removal] isDestroyed() in ThreadGroup has been deprecated and marked
for removal
[javac] for (i = 0; i < MAX_WAIT_FOR_COMPLETION &&
(tg.isDestroyed() == false ); i++)
[javac] ^
[javac]
/Users/rhillegas/derby/mainline/trunk/java/org.apache.derby.tests/org/apache/derbyTesting/functionTests/harness/MultiTest.java:302:
warning: [removal] destroy() in ThreadGroup has been deprecated and marked for
removal
[javac] tg.destroy();
[javac] ^
[javac] 2 warnings
{noformat}
I will ask the Open JDK team for advice about how to handle this.
